Strategic Methods to Monetize Forex Blogs

Affiliate Partnerships with Forex Brokers

Affiliate marketing is one of the most lucrative ways to Forex blog revenue. By partnering with Forex brokers, bloggers can earn commissions for each referral or new account registration through their affiliate links. The more engaged your audience, the higher the potential revenue.

Best Practices:

  • Promote regulated brokers to build trust.
  • Write transparent reviews and tutorials.
  • Add call-to-action buttons at the end of posts.

Offer Premium Content and Subscriptions

If your blog has a consistent readership, offering premium content can be a smart step forward. Paid subscriptions to weekly analysis, exclusive market signals, or members-only webinars can generate recurring income.

Tools to Use:

  • Membership plugins for WordPress
  • Email marketing automation
  • Patreon or Ko-fi integrations

Display Advertising with Niche Targeting

Monetizing through ads remains a reliable method when done correctly. Instead of generic ad networks, opt for display ads that serve financial and Forex-related ads. This increases click-through rates and boosts revenue.

Monetization Tip:

Choose ad networks that support niche targeting so your readers see trading-relevant ads rather than generic products.

Create and Sell Forex E-books or Online Courses

Your content can go beyond blog posts. Package your knowledge into e-books or online courses and sell them to your audience. It not only drives income but also builds authority.

Course Ideas:

  • "Forex for Beginners" introductory courses
  • Advanced trading strategies
  • Risk management and psychology training

Sponsored Posts and Brand Collaborations

Once your blog gains authority, Forex platforms, tools, and financial services may approach you for sponsored collaborations. These collaborations are high-value and can become a recurring revenue stream if managed properly.

Things to Include:

  • Transparency in disclosures
  • Honest assessments of products or services
  • Targeted content with SEO optimization

Smart Segmentation and Reader Engagement

For Forex site monetization to work, publishers must understand user behavior. Segment your content based on experience level (beginners vs. professionals), intent (learning vs. trading), and preferred format (video, blog, or tools).

Engagement Boosting Tactics:

  • Run polls and surveys
  • Use heat maps to track content interest
  • Launch newsletters with tailored signals

Long-Term Scaling Strategies

Monetizing Forex blogs is not a one-time setup. To boost income sustainably, publishers must refine strategies continuously:

  • A/B test different monetization setups
  • Track affiliate link performance
  • Rotate ad placements
  • Regularly update evergreen content
  • Build backlinks for organic SEO growth

Advanced Tips for Forex Revenue Sites

Optimize Load Speed

Financial readers expect professionalism. A fast-loading site reduces bounce rates and improves ad revenue.

Focus on Mobile Experience

Many users access Forex blogs through smartphones. Ensure your blog is mobile-optimized for seamless reading and ad visibility.

Improve SEO for Financial Keywords

Incorporate long-tail and transactional keywords related to Forex to increase search traffic and attract high-intent users.
